Best time to go to Aizuwakamatsu

The best time to visit Aizuwakamatsu can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Aizuwakamatsu falls in August,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Aizuwakamatsu fal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January27.1°F (-2.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
February28.0°F (-2.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March35.6°F (2.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April45.7°F (7.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May56.7°F (13.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
June63.7°F (17.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
July71.2°F (21.8°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
August73.2°F (22.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
September65.1°F (18.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
October54.0°F (12.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
November43.9°F (6.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December32.9°F (0.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Aizuwakamatsu

To visit Aizuwakamatsu, you can fly into two major airports: Niigata (KIJ) and Fukushima (FKS). Niigata Airport is situated 93.3km from Aizuwakamatsu, with nearby accommodation options such as the 4-star Hotel Nikko Niigata, just 4.8km away, and the 3-star Niigata Daiichi Hotel, located 6.4km from the airport. Alternatively, Fukushima Airport is 48.3km from Aizuwakamatsu, with convenient hotels like the 3-star Daiwaroynet Hotel Koriyama Ekimae, 19.3km away, and the Hotel Sunroute Sukagawa, only 8.0km distant. Both airports offer various transportation services to ensure a smooth journey to your destination.

What should I do while I'm visiting Aizuwakamatsu?
Cultural venues include Byakkotai Memorial Hall, Nepal Museum and Fukushima Prefectural Museum. Landmarks like Aizuwakamatsu Castle, Aizu Samurai Mansion and Sazae Temple might be worth a visit. Natural beauty is on display at Higashiyama Onsen, Aizu Ashinomaki Onsen and Inawashiro Lake. Take a look at what more there is to see and do in Expedia's Aizuwakamatsu guide.

What's the weather like in Aizuwakamatsu?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 20°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-1°C. Average annual precipitation for Aizuwakamatsu is 1555 mm.
